Very Fine Chippendale Carved Maple Flat-Top Chest-on-Chest, Dunlap School, New Hampshire, Circa 1790

Description
- Maple
- Height 75 1/2 in. by Width 41 1/4 in. by Depth 20 1/2 in.
with two-part molded cornice, triple top drawer, double drawer in base section with large and deeply carved fan, and with shaped and pierced skirt centered by double carved pinwheels; the bandy legs terminate in fully distinct feet above pads with cone-shaped supports.
Provenance
Peter Eaton Antiques, Newbury, Massachusetts.
Condition
Wear commensurate with age and use. A few patches to the top edge of the drawer faces.
Secondary wood: white pine
